Smyrna School Is the 'Epitome of Excellence'
King Springs Elementary earned a "highest progress" designation.

Smyrna's King Springs Elementary School was named one of 28 Georgia Schools of Excellence in Student Achievement and will receive a $1,000 check from Georgia Natural Gas to be used however school officials wish.
King Springs Elementary earned a "highest progress" designation based on its College and Career Ready Performance Index, according to a release from the Georgia Department of Education. It was the only school in Smyrna to make the list.
Two other Cobb schools were also singled out for their gains. Garrison Mill Elementary and Kennesaw Charter made the "highest progress" list.
"These schools are the epitome of excellence,” Superintendent John Barge said in a statement. “Their focus on areas that impact student success is evident across the board.”
